Report: Minorities Pay More for Florida Mortgage Loans

Friday, September 7th, 2007

A high number of home loans and refinancings were made in the South Florida housing market in 2006 at above-market interest rates - and minority borrowers were more likely to have high-cost loans than non-minorities. (more…)

Florida Realtors: Sales Down, Great Time to Buy

Thursday, August 30th, 2007

With positive economic conditions such as low Florida mortgage rates and job growth continuing in the state, sales of existing single-family homes totaled 11,674 in July and were closer to activity in July 2001 and 2002 – before the housing boom years – than the July 2006 figures. (more…)
